    One of the things you can do for flea bites it bathe your dog to keep it clean and avoid a secondary infection. This you do with cold water since it will alleviate the inflammation and the itching while the hot or warm water will do the exact opposite. You can also apply aloe Vera juice to the skin to soothe it as well as enhance healing.

      Poor little thing. You can get flea shampoo at the store in the pet aisle. Be sure to read the directions very carefully, and be careful not to get the soap in the eyes. Place cotton balls in the ears, because the fleas will try to hide in there. Hope this helps, good luck.
